RAF Image to HEIF conversion is the process of transforming Fujifilm RAF raw camera files into HEIF (High Efficiency Image File) containers that store images with efficient compression and modern features. This conversion decodes the camera-specific raw sensor data and encodes it into HEIF with configurable compression/quality while optionally preserving metadata and color profile information.

RAF files use the MIME type image/x-fuji-raf and store raw sensor data primarily for professional photo editing. HEIF files use the MIME type image/heif and commonly employ the HEVC codec for efficient compression. HEIF is commonly used for high-quality images on mobile devices and web applications where space and quality are both priorities.

RAF images are raw files produced by Fujifilm cameras containing unprocessed sensor data, ideal for detailed photo editing. HEIF is a compressed image format that offers superior compression and quality retention, optimized for storage and device compatibility. Unlike RAF, HEIF is widely supported across modern platforms and devices, making it better suited for everyday use.
Keep original RAF backups: always retain source RAF files until you verify HEIF output meets quality and editing needs.
Optimal file sizes: use HEIF near-lossless or high-quality lossy settings to reduce RAF file size by 3–8x while keeping visual detail; lossless HEIF will be similar to RAF in size.
Quality preservation: preserve the RAF's embedded color profile and convert in 16-bit pipeline when possible to avoid banding and retain dynamic range.
Batch conversion: convert multiple RAF files in a single job or zip the outputs; use consistent quality settings to simplify post-processing.
